Raglan is New Zealand's soul surf town. Famous for Manu Bay — one of the longest left-hand point breaks in the world — this small community radiates creativity, environmentalism, and a deep connection to the ocean. The black sand beaches and dramatic cliffs create a landscape unlike anywhere else in surf. The water's not warm (bring your 4/3mm), but the waves are world-class and the vibes are pure. Raglan proves you don't need tropical water to have a world-class surf life.
